How to Use These Leaves Effectively
While the versatility of 226 Dried Decorative Leaves Isolated is clear, effective usage requires thoughtful planning. Here are a few tips to get the most out of this resource:
- Layer Strategically: In Photoshop, experiment with blending modes such as "Overlay" or "Soft Light" to make the leaves interact naturally with your base image. This helps avoid the artificial look often seen in poorly integrated assets.
- Group for Organization: Since there are 226 leaves, organize them into folders within the PSD file based on shape, size, or style. This not only improves workflow but also ensures consistency when applying effects across multiple layers.

Considerations for Choosing the Right Format
Understanding the strengths of each file type can help you choose the right one for your project:
- PSD File: Best for advanced users who plan to edit the leaves extensively. It retains all layers, allowing for precise adjustments.
- PNG File: Ideal for projects that require transparency. Perfect for adding leaves to dark or textured backgrounds without visible edges.
- JPEG File: Great for quick-use applications where layering isn't necessary. Suitable for web headers, email templates, or basic overlays.
Depending on your software and workflow, you might prefer one format over another. For instance, if you're using GIMP or Paint Shop Pro, the PNG version could offer the best balance between ease of use and visual quality.
